本発明はミシンの昇降可能な押さえ棒に取り付けられる刺繍押さえ及びミシンに関する。   The present invention relates to an embroidery presser and a sewing machine that are attached to a presser bar that can be moved up and down.

特許文献1は刺繍ミシンの布押さえ機構を開示する。このものは、押さえ棒と、押さえ棒に固定された支持部材と、支持部材に昇降可能に支持された被案内軸と押さえ足とをもつ押さえ足部材と、支持部材に枢支ピンを介して揺動可能に支持された上下駆動レバーと、被案内軸の外周側に嵌合され上下駆動レバーを下方に付勢する圧縮コイルバネとを有する。刺繍時において針留めの昇降を上下駆動レバーが拾う。   Patent Document 1 discloses a cloth pressing mechanism for an embroidery sewing machine. This includes a presser bar, a support member fixed to the presser bar, a presser foot member having a guided shaft and a presser foot supported by the support member so as to be movable up and down, and a pivot pin on the support member. It has a vertical drive lever supported so as to be able to swing, and a compression coil spring which is fitted to the outer peripheral side of the guided shaft and biases the vertical drive lever downward. The vertical drive lever picks up and down the needle clamp during embroidery.

特許文献2は刺繍ミシンの刺繍押さえを開示する。このものは、押さえ棒を昇降させるために押さえ上げレバーの手動操作により、押さえ棒を上昇させる。このと、押さえ上動用回動レバーの当接部がミシン機枠と当接することで、布押さえ部を有する押さえ足部材をホルダ部材に対して相対的に上昇させる押さえ上げ機構が設けられている。このものによれば、押さえ上げレバーの操作により押さえ棒を上昇させたとき、布押さえ部の上昇ストロークを拡大できる。   Patent Document 2 discloses an embroidery presser for an embroidery sewing machine. This raises the presser bar by manual operation of the presser lift lever in order to raise and lower the presser bar. In this case, there is provided a press-up mechanism that raises the presser foot member having the cloth presser portion relative to the holder member by the contact portion of the presser-up moving rotation lever coming into contact with the sewing machine frame. . According to this, when the presser bar is lifted by operating the presser lifting lever, the lifting stroke of the cloth presser portion can be expanded.

特許文献3は、ミシンの針を包囲するように設けられた安全カバーを開示する。このものによれば、安全カバーはミシンのベッド部に取り付けられており、ユーザの指が針に触れることが抑制される。   Patent Document 3 discloses a safety cover provided so as to surround a needle of a sewing machine. According to this, the safety cover is attached to the bed portion of the sewing machine, and the user's finger is prevented from touching the needle.

特開2005−58360号公報JP 2005-58360 A 特開2006−263170号公報JP 2006-263170 A 特開2006−263272号公報JP 2006-263272 A

上記した文献に係る技術によれば、刺繍押さえをミシンの押さえ棒に取り付けたり取り外したりする作業のときには、押さえ足は針板側に大きく突出しており、刺繍押さえの高さ寸法が大きく、作業は必ずしも容易ではなかった。   According to the technique according to the above-described literature, when the embroidery presser is attached to or removed from the presser bar of the sewing machine, the presser foot protrudes greatly toward the needle plate side, and the height of the embroidery presser is large. It was not always easy.

特許文献1によれば、ユーザが刺繍枠を通すためには、ミシンの押さえ上げレバーの操作と、刺繍押さえレバーの操作との操作が必要とされ、作業性が悪い。特許文献2によれば、押さえ棒が1段目保持位置であると、刺繍押さえの押さえ足を上昇させるレバーがミシン機枠に触れるため、ユーザがレバーを手で押さえて取り付ける必要があり、作業性が悪い。更に、押さえ棒がゼロ段保持位置であると、刺繍押さえの押さえ足が針板に接触するため、ユーザは、刺繍押さえの押さえ足を手で必ず押さえ、押さえ足が針板に接触しないようにしなければならず、作業性が悪い。   According to Patent Literature 1, in order for the user to pass the embroidery frame, the operation of the sewing machine press-up lever and the operation of the embroidery press lever are required, and workability is poor. According to Patent Document 2, when the presser bar is in the first-stage holding position, the lever that raises the presser foot of the embroidery presser touches the sewing machine frame. The nature is bad. Furthermore, since the presser foot of the embroidery presser touches the needle plate when the presser bar is in the zero step holding position, the user must press the presser foot of the embroidery presser with his hand and make sure that the presser foot does not touch the needle plate. Workability is poor.

本発明は上記した実情に鑑みてなされたものであり、刺繍押さえを押さえ棒に取り付けたり取り外したりする作業を容易にできるミシン刺繍押さえ及びミシンを提供することを課題とする。   The present invention has been made in view of the above circumstances, and an object of the present invention is to provide a sewing machine embroidery presser and a sewing machine that can easily attach and remove the embroidery presser to and from the presser bar.

(実施形態)
以下、本発明の実施形態について図面を参照して説明する。図1は、ミシンの押さえ棒13の下端部13dに刺繍押さえ3を取り付けた状態を正面から示す。図2は、当該状態を裏面から示す。ミシンはマイコンを搭載しており、図1,図2に示すように、針10を保持する針留め11を止め具12により保持する高さ方向(矢印H方向)に沿って昇降可能な針棒1と、高さ方向に昇降可能な押さえ棒13と、押さえ棒13を矢印H方向に昇降させるためにユーザが指先で回転操作する押さえ上げレバー14と、針棒1、押さえ棒13および押さえ上げバー14を保持するミシン本体2と、押さえ棒13の下端部13dに取付具(螺子)30により着脱可能に取り付けられた刺繍押さえ3とを有する。刺繍押さえ3は、刺繍時に、刺繍を行う被裁縫物としての布、その布に形成された刺繍を適宜押さえるものである。
(Embodiment)
Embodiments of the present invention will be described below with reference to the drawings. FIG. 1 shows a state in which the embroidery presser 3 is attached to the lower end portion 13d of the presser bar 13 of the sewing machine from the front. FIG. 2 shows the state from the back side. The sewing machine is equipped with a microcomputer, and as shown in FIGS. 1 and 2, a needle bar that can be moved up and down along a height direction (arrow H direction) in which a needle holder 11 that holds a needle 10 is held by a stopper 12. 1, a presser bar 13 that can be raised and lowered in the height direction, a presser lifting lever 14 that is rotated by a user with a fingertip to raise and lower the presser bar 13 in the direction of arrow H, needle bar 1, presser bar 13, and presser lifter The sewing machine main body 2 holds the bar 14, and the embroidery presser 3 is detachably attached to the lower end portion 13d of the presser bar 13 by a fixture (screw) 30. The embroidery presser 3 appropriately presses a cloth as an object to be embroidered and the embroidery formed on the cloth at the time of embroidery.

図1に示すように、主バネ15はミシン本体2のミシン機枠21の着座部21aに着座されており、押さえ棒13を下方(矢印D方向)に常時付勢させる付勢力を示す。なお、図1に示すように、刺繍押さえ3の構成要素である操作腕39は、針留め11の上側に位置しており、針棒1と共に昇降する針留め11の矢印U方向への上昇により持ち上げられる。針棒1が昇降するとき、操作腕39は、針留め11に載せられて針留め11と共に針棒1に連動して高さ方向(矢印H方向)に昇降可能とされている。従って、押さえ足33をもつ刺繍押さえ3は、操作腕39の昇降に連動して高さ方向に昇降する。針棒1の昇降は検知部20により検知され、検知信号はマイコンに入力される。   As shown in FIG. 1, the main spring 15 is seated on a seating portion 21 a of a sewing machine frame 21 of the sewing machine body 2, and shows a biasing force that constantly biases the presser bar 13 downward (in the direction of arrow D). As shown in FIG. 1, the operating arm 39, which is a component of the embroidery presser 3, is located above the needle clamp 11, and the needle clamp 11 that moves up and down together with the needle bar 1 moves up in the direction of the arrow U. Lifted. When the needle bar 1 moves up and down, the operating arm 39 is placed on the needle holder 11 and can move up and down in the height direction (arrow H direction) together with the needle holder 11 in conjunction with the needle bar 1. Accordingly, the embroidery presser 3 having the presser foot 33 moves up and down in the height direction in conjunction with the operation arm 39 moving up and down. The raising and lowering of the needle bar 1 is detected by the detection unit 20, and a detection signal is input to the microcomputer.

ユーザが押さえ上げレバー14を操作すると、それに連動して押さえ棒13は連動して矢印H方向において昇降する。ユーザが押さえ上げレバー14を操作すると、矢印H方向において、押さえ棒13を、通常の裁縫位置である0段目と、0段目よりも上方の1段目と、1段目よりも上方の2段目とに押さえ上げレバー14により固定的に仮固定できる。上糸張力調整装置(図略)はミシン本体2に搭載されており、0段目では、通常の裁縫を実行できるように、上糸を有効(上糸の張力有り状態)とさせ、1段目では、上糸を無効(上糸の張力なし状態)とさせ、2段目では、上糸を有効(上糸の張力有り状態)とさせる。このように押さえ上げレバー14および押さえ棒13が0段目のとき、押さえ棒13が1段目よりも下降しており、通常の裁縫を行い得る。押さえ上げレバー14および押さえ棒13が1段目のとき、上糸は無効とされて上糸の張力が無くなるため、ユーザは被裁縫物としての布を針板23上において任意に移動させ得る。押さえ上げレバー14および押さえ棒13が2段目のとき、押さえ棒13が1段目よりも上昇しているため、押さえ棒13の下端部が上昇しており、刺繍枠と押さえ棒13の下端部との接触をユーザは気にすることなく、刺繍枠を針板23上で任意に移動させてフリーハンド刺繍(刺繍枠をユーザが手で移動させて刺繍させるモード)を行うことができる。このような機能をもつミシンにおいて、刺繍を行うとき、押さえ棒13の下端部に本実施形態に係る刺繍押さえ3は着脱可能に装備される。本実施形態によれば、一般的には、本実施形態に係る刺繍押さえ3を押さえ棒13の下端部13dに取付具30で取り付けるとき、押さえ上げレバー14は2段目S2に設定されており、押さえ棒13は矢印H方向において2段目(図5参照)に上昇されている。その主たる理由としては、刺繍時には押さえ上げレバー14を2段目S2に設定すること、および、針板23と押さえ棒13の下端部との空間を増加し、取り付け作業を容易にするためである。   When the user operates the presser lever 14, the presser bar 13 moves up and down in the direction of the arrow H in conjunction with it. When the user operates the press-up lever 14, in the direction of arrow H, the presser bar 13 is moved to the 0th stage which is the normal sewing position, the 1st stage above the 0th stage, and the 1st stage above the 1st stage. The second stage can be temporarily fixed by the press-up lever 14. The upper thread tension adjusting device (not shown) is mounted on the sewing machine main body 2. In the 0th stage, the upper thread is made effective (upper thread tension state) so that normal sewing can be executed. At the second stage, the upper thread is disabled (without the upper thread tension), and at the second stage, the upper thread is enabled (with the upper thread tension). In this way, when the presser lifting lever 14 and the presser bar 13 are at the 0th stage, the presser bar 13 is lowered from the 1st stage, and normal sewing can be performed. When the presser lifting lever 14 and the presser bar 13 are in the first stage, the upper thread is invalidated and the tension of the upper thread is lost. Therefore, the user can arbitrarily move the cloth as the sewing object on the needle plate 23. When the presser lift lever 14 and the presser bar 13 are in the second stage, the presser bar 13 is raised from the first stage, so that the lower end of the presser bar 13 is raised, and the lower end of the embroidery frame and the presser bar 13 The user can freely move the embroidery frame on the needle plate 23 and perform freehand embroidery (a mode in which the user moves the embroidery frame by hand to embroider) without worrying about contact with the part. In the sewing machine having such a function, when performing embroidery, the embroidery presser 3 according to this embodiment is detachably mounted on the lower end portion of the presser bar 13. According to this embodiment, generally, when the embroidery presser 3 according to this embodiment is attached to the lower end portion 13d of the presser bar 13 with the fixture 30, the presser lifting lever 14 is set to the second stage S2. The presser bar 13 is raised to the second stage (see FIG. 5) in the arrow H direction. The main reasons are that the press-up lever 14 is set to the second stage S2 at the time of embroidery, and the space between the needle plate 23 and the lower end portion of the presser bar 13 is increased to facilitate the mounting operation. .

図3は刺繍押さえ3を分解した状態を示す。図4は刺繍押さえ3を組み立てた状態を示す。刺繍押さえ3は、押さえ棒13の下端部3dに取付具30により取り付けられる押さえホルダ31と、押さえホルダ31に取り付けられ針棒1および針留め11と共に高さ方向(矢印H方向)に昇降する操作腕39と、押さえホルダ31に対して昇降可能に保持され被縫製物を押さえるための押さえ足33と、押さえホルダ31に取り付けられるコイル状の押さえバネ34と、押さえホルダ31に回動可能に設けられユーザが指で回動操作する副レバー4とを有する。   FIG. 3 shows a state in which the embroidery presser 3 is disassembled. FIG. 4 shows a state in which the embroidery presser 3 is assembled. The embroidery presser 3 is an operation of moving up and down in the height direction (arrow H direction) together with the presser holder 31 attached to the lower end 3d of the presser bar 13 by the fixture 30, and the needle bar 1 and the needle clamp 11 attached to the presser holder 31. An arm 39, a presser foot 33 that is held so as to be movable up and down with respect to the presser holder 31 and presses the workpiece, a coiled presser spring 34 that is attached to the presser holder 31, and a presser holder 31 that is rotatable. And a sub-lever 4 that is rotated by a user with a finger.

図3に示すように、押さえホルダ31は、高さ方向(矢印H方向)に延びる長孔31aと、上通孔31bをもつ上鍔部31cと、下通孔31eをもつ下鍔部31fと、枢支軸32hと、ストッパ32sと、取付具30が螺合により取り付けられる固定部32tとを有する。図3に示すように、副レバー4は、副レバー4の回転中心を形成する枢支孔40を形成する筒部40cと、回動に伴い操作腕39を昇降させるカムプロフィールをもつカム面42と、カム面42に形成された固定溝44と、ユーザの指で操作される操作部45とを有する。カム面42は、固定溝44の両側にカム面42a,42bをもつ。   As shown in FIG. 3, the holding holder 31 includes a long hole 31a extending in the height direction (arrow H direction), an upper collar part 31c having an upper through hole 31b, and a lower collar part 31f having a lower through hole 31e. , A pivot shaft 32h, a stopper 32s, and a fixing portion 32t to which the attachment tool 30 is attached by screwing. As shown in FIG. 3, the auxiliary lever 4 has a cylindrical portion 40 c that forms a pivotal support hole 40 that forms the rotation center of the auxiliary lever 4, and a cam surface 42 that has a cam profile that raises and lowers the operating arm 39 as it rotates. And a fixing groove 44 formed in the cam surface 42 and an operation unit 45 operated by a user's finger. The cam surface 42 has cam surfaces 42 a and 42 b on both sides of the fixed groove 44.

ホルダ31と副レバー4との間に第1バネ46が介在するように、枢支孔40と枢支軸32hとが回転可能に嵌合して副レバー4がホルダ31に取り付けられる。第1バネ46はねじりコイルバネであり、ホルダ31に係止されるアーム46aと、副レバー4に係止されるアーム46cとをもつ。第1バネ46は、副レバー4の操作部45を下方(図4の矢印F方向)に付勢させる付勢力を発揮する。これにより第1バネ46は押さえ足33を針板23(図5〜図8参照)に向けて下方(矢印D方向)に向けて常時付勢させる付勢力を発揮する。なお、第1バネ46により付勢された副レバー4は、これの被ストッパ4sがストッパ32sに当接するまで下方(矢印F方向)に回動される。   The pivotal support hole 40 and the pivotal support shaft 32 h are rotatably fitted so that the first spring 46 is interposed between the holder 31 and the secondary lever 4, and the secondary lever 4 is attached to the holder 31. The first spring 46 is a torsion coil spring and has an arm 46 a locked to the holder 31 and an arm 46 c locked to the sub lever 4. The first spring 46 exerts a biasing force that biases the operating portion 45 of the sub lever 4 downward (in the direction of arrow F in FIG. 4). As a result, the first spring 46 exerts an urging force that constantly urges the presser foot 33 downward (in the direction of arrow D) toward the needle plate 23 (see FIGS. 5 to 8). The sub lever 4 biased by the first spring 46 is rotated downward (in the direction of the arrow F) until the stoppered portion 4s contacts the stopper 32s.

押さえ足33は透明な材料(例えば透明樹脂,透明は透明度が高い方が好ましい)で形成されており、図3に示すように、押さえ軸35の下端部35pが嵌合される軸孔33aをもつ軸部33bと、針が挿入される針孔33cをもつ底部33eと、底部33eよりも上方に立設されユーザに対面する透明なカバー壁33hとを有する。カバー壁33hは透明であるため、針元への視認性が確保される。更に、カバー壁33hは、ユーザの指が針などに触れないようにする。更には、針が折損するときにおいて、針のユーザへの飛散が抑えられる。カバー壁33hは、ミシンの正面に位置するユーザに対向しているものの、側方(図4に示す矢印X方向)には形成されていないため、針10への糸通し作業に支障をきたさない。   The presser foot 33 is made of a transparent material (for example, transparent resin, transparent is preferably higher in transparency). As shown in FIG. 3, the presser foot 33 has a shaft hole 33a into which the lower end portion 35p of the presser shaft 35 is fitted. It has a shaft portion 33b, a bottom portion 33e having a needle hole 33c into which a needle is inserted, and a transparent cover wall 33h that stands up above the bottom portion 33e and faces the user. Since the cover wall 33h is transparent, visibility to the needle base is ensured. Further, the cover wall 33h prevents the user's finger from touching the needle or the like. Furthermore, when the needle breaks, scattering of the needle to the user is suppressed. Although the cover wall 33h faces the user located in front of the sewing machine, the cover wall 33h is not formed on the side (in the direction of the arrow X shown in FIG. 4), so that the threading operation to the needle 10 is not hindered. .

図3に示すように、押さえ軸35は高さ方向に延設されており、上孔35aと、止め輪35bを嵌合する係止溝35cと、下孔35dとを、押さえ軸35の上端から下端にかけて順に有する。スプリングピン37は、押さえ足33の取付孔33xおよび押さえ軸35の下孔35dに挿入され、これにより押さえ足33は押さえ軸35の下端部35pに取り付けられている。なお押さえ足33と押さえ軸35とを一体成形しても良い。上鍔部31cと下鍔部31fとの間にコイル状の押さえバネ34が介在した状態で、下通孔32eおよび上通孔31bに押さえ軸35の上部が嵌合されている。押さえバネ34はコイルバネで形成されており、止め輪35bと上鍔部31cとの間において弾性収縮可能に圧縮されており、押さえ棒13ひいては押さえ足33を下方(矢印D方向)に、つまり針板に向けて付勢させる付勢力を発揮する。   As shown in FIG. 3, the pressing shaft 35 extends in the height direction, and an upper hole 35 a, a locking groove 35 c into which the retaining ring 35 b is fitted, and a lower hole 35 d are connected to the upper end of the pressing shaft 35. From the bottom to the bottom. The spring pin 37 is inserted into the attachment hole 33 x of the presser foot 33 and the lower hole 35 d of the presser shaft 35, whereby the presser foot 33 is attached to the lower end portion 35 p of the presser shaft 35. The presser foot 33 and the presser shaft 35 may be integrally formed. The upper part of the pressing shaft 35 is fitted in the lower through hole 32e and the upper through hole 31b in a state where the coiled holding spring 34 is interposed between the upper flange part 31c and the lower flange part 31f. The presser spring 34 is formed of a coil spring and is compressed between the retaining ring 35b and the upper collar 31c so as to be elastically contractible. The presser bar 13 and the presser foot 33 are moved downward (in the direction of arrow D), that is, the needle. Demonstrate the urging force to urge toward the board.

図3に示すように、操作腕39は、曲成部39aによりクランク状に曲成されており、先端部39cと基端部39dとをもつ。必ずしも曲成されていなくても良い。操作腕39の先端部39cは、押さえ軸35の上孔35aに挿入され、更に、長孔31aを副レバー4側に向けて貫通している。先端部39cは長孔31aに嵌合されているため、長孔31aに沿って高さ方向(矢印H方向)に昇降できるものの、横方向への変位は抑制され、押さえ軸35は中心軸方向には回動しない。   As shown in FIG. 3, the operating arm 39 is bent in a crank shape by a bent portion 39a and has a distal end portion 39c and a proximal end portion 39d. It does not necessarily have to be composed. The distal end portion 39c of the operating arm 39 is inserted into the upper hole 35a of the pressing shaft 35, and further penetrates the long hole 31a toward the sub lever 4 side. Since the distal end portion 39c is fitted in the long hole 31a, it can be moved up and down in the height direction (arrow H direction) along the long hole 31a, but the displacement in the lateral direction is suppressed, and the pressing shaft 35 is in the central axis direction. Does not rotate.

図4に示すように、刺繍押さえ3が組み付けられた状態では、操作腕39の先端部39cは、押さえ軸35の上端部35uと共に上鍔部31cから上方に露出している。更に操作腕39の先端部39cは、副レバー4のカム面42の上方に位置した状態でカム面42に対面している。このとき図4から理解できるように、コイル状の押さえバネ34の付勢力は下方(矢印D方向)に作用するため、押さえ軸35の止め輪35bは下鍔部31fの上面に当たり、操作部45の先端部39cは上鍔部31cの上面に当たる。この状態で先端部39cは副レバー4のカム面42に対面している(図4参照)。   As shown in FIG. 4, in the state where the embroidery presser 3 is assembled, the distal end portion 39 c of the operation arm 39 is exposed upward from the upper collar portion 31 c together with the upper end portion 35 u of the presser shaft 35. Further, the distal end portion 39 c of the operating arm 39 faces the cam surface 42 in a state where it is positioned above the cam surface 42 of the sub lever 4. At this time, as can be understood from FIG. 4, since the urging force of the coil-shaped pressing spring 34 acts downward (in the direction of arrow D), the retaining ring 35b of the pressing shaft 35 hits the upper surface of the lower flange portion 31f, and the operating portion 45 The front end portion 39c of the upper end of the upper end portion 31c hits the upper surface of the upper collar portion 31c. In this state, the distal end portion 39c faces the cam surface 42 of the sub lever 4 (see FIG. 4).

このため副レバー4が枢支孔40を中心として矢印B方向,矢印F方向に回動操作されるとき、カム面42は操作部45の先端部39cを長孔31aに沿って高さ方向(矢印H方向)に昇降させることができる。操作部45の先端部39cが長孔31aに沿って昇降すると、押さえ軸35および押さえ足33が同方向に連動して昇降する。操作腕39の先端部39cは、カム面42に沿って移動しつつ固定溝44に係合して固定溝44に仮固定可能とされている。後述するように、固定溝44は、操作腕39の先端部39cを係合させて押さえ足33をこれの第1高さ位置M1に仮固定させる。第1高さ位置M1では、押さえ足33の底部33eは針板23から隙間寸法B5浮上された状態に維持される(図6の(a)(b)参照)。   For this reason, when the sub lever 4 is rotated in the direction of the arrow B or the arrow F around the pivotal support hole 40, the cam surface 42 moves the tip 39c of the operation part 45 in the height direction along the long hole 31a ( It can be raised and lowered in the direction of arrow H). When the distal end portion 39c of the operation unit 45 moves up and down along the long hole 31a, the pressing shaft 35 and the pressing foot 33 move up and down in the same direction. The distal end portion 39 c of the operating arm 39 can be temporarily fixed to the fixed groove 44 by engaging with the fixed groove 44 while moving along the cam surface 42. As will be described later, the fixing groove 44 temporarily fixes the presser foot 33 to the first height position M1 by engaging the distal end portion 39c of the operating arm 39. At the first height position M1, the bottom 33e of the presser foot 33 is maintained in a state where the clearance dimension B5 is lifted from the needle plate 23 (see FIGS. 6A and 6B).

次に、刺繍押さえ3の取付形態および使用形態について図5〜図7を参照しつつ説明する。図5〜図7においていずれも、押さえ上げレバー14は2段目S2に設定され、押さえ棒13は2段目の高さ位置に保持されて針板23よりも浮上している。   Next, the attachment form and usage form of the embroidery presser 3 will be described with reference to FIGS. 5 to 7, the presser lifting lever 14 is set at the second step S <b> 2, and the presser bar 13 is held at the second step height position and floats above the needle plate 23.

図5は、第1バネ46により副レバー4が下方に下げられて刺繍可能位置P1に設定されている状態を示す。副レバー4が刺繍可能位置P1に設定されているとき、押さえバネ34の付勢力で押さえ足33の底部33eを下方(矢印D方向)に付勢して針板23に押しつけている。従って、押さえ足33の底部33eと針板23とで、布(被裁縫物)は挟まれて固定される。図5に示すように副レバー4が刺繍可能位置P1に設定されているときには、副レバー4のカム面42と操作腕39の先端部39cの間には隙間寸法A3(図5の(b)参照)が発生している。従って、先端部39cはカム面42の上方に位置しつつカム面42に非接触である。このように副レバー4が刺繍可能位置P1(図5の(b)参照)では、操作腕39の先端部39cと長孔31aの上端31auとの間には、距離W1(図5の(b)参照)が形成されている。このため操作腕39はホルダ31の長孔31aに沿って更に上昇できるため、押さえ足33は更に相対的に上昇できる。図5に示すように副レバー4が刺繍可能位置P1に設定されているとき、ミシンが起動すると、従来技術と同様に、針棒1の上下動の1サイクルの間に、押さえ足33は1度は上昇して針板23上の布を押さえる力がなくなるため、ユーザは、布に刺繍しつつ、針板23上の布を自由に移動させることができ、刺繍等の裁縫が可能となる。   FIG. 5 shows a state where the sub-lever 4 is lowered downward by the first spring 46 and set to the embroidery possible position P1. When the sub lever 4 is set at the embroidery possible position P1, the bottom 33e of the presser foot 33 is urged downward (in the direction of arrow D) by the urging force of the presser spring 34 and pressed against the needle plate 23. Accordingly, the cloth (sewing material) is sandwiched and fixed between the bottom 33e of the presser foot 33 and the needle plate 23. As shown in FIG. 5, when the sub lever 4 is set at the embroidery possible position P1, a gap dimension A3 (see (b) of FIG. 5) is formed between the cam surface 42 of the sub lever 4 and the tip 39c of the operating arm 39. Has occurred). Accordingly, the distal end portion 39 c is positioned above the cam surface 42 and is not in contact with the cam surface 42. Thus, at the position P1 where the sub lever 4 can be embroidered (see FIG. 5B), the distance W1 ((b) in FIG. 5) is provided between the distal end portion 39c of the operating arm 39 and the upper end 31au of the long hole 31a. )) Is formed. For this reason, since the operation arm 39 can further rise along the long hole 31a of the holder 31, the presser foot 33 can further rise relatively. As shown in FIG. 5, when the sewing machine is started when the sub lever 4 is set at the embroidery possible position P1, the presser foot 33 is set to 1 during one cycle of the vertical movement of the needle bar 1 as in the prior art. Since the force rises and the force to press the cloth on the needle plate 23 is lost, the user can freely move the cloth on the needle plate 23 while embroidering the cloth, and sewing such as embroidery becomes possible. .

図5に示すように副レバー4が刺繍可能位置P1に設定されているときにおいて、もし、刺繍等の裁縫が行われるととき、押さえ足33の昇降量が大きいと、押さえ足33が矢印H方向に大きく昇降するため、ユーザの目障りとなるおそれがある。この点本実施形態によれば、図1に示すように、針留め11は、これの下死点と上死点との間において矢印H方向に昇降するが、操作腕39は、針留め11の上死点よりも微小量ΔH(例えば0.2〜2.0ミリメートル)下方に位置する。このため、刺繍時において針棒1と共に針留め11が高さ方向(矢印H方向)に上昇したとしても、針留め11により持ち上げられる操作腕39の昇降量は、針留め11の昇降量に比較して微小なΔH相当量である。ひいては刺繍押さえ3の押さえ足33の持ち上げ量も微小量であり、特にユーザの目障りにならない。なお、針留め11が下死点に下降するときには、操作腕39も下降するが、押さえ足33が針板23に当たり、ΔH以上は下降しない。   As shown in FIG. 5, when the sub-lever 4 is set at the embroidery possible position P1, if sewing such as embroidery is performed, if the raising / lowering amount of the presser foot 33 is large, the presser foot 33 is moved to the arrow H. Since it moves up and down greatly in the direction, there is a possibility that it may be an obstacle to the user. In this respect, according to the present embodiment, as shown in FIG. 1, the needle clamp 11 moves up and down in the direction of the arrow H between the bottom dead center and the top dead center. Is located below the top dead center by a minute amount ΔH (for example, 0.2 to 2.0 millimeters). For this reason, even if the needle clasp 11 rises in the height direction (arrow H direction) together with the needle bar 1 at the time of embroidery, the lift amount of the operating arm 39 lifted by the needle clasp 11 is compared with the lift amount of the needle clasp 11. Thus, it is a minute amount equivalent to ΔH. As a result, the lifting amount of the presser foot 33 of the embroidery presser 3 is also a very small amount and does not particularly disturb the user. When the needle clamp 11 is lowered to the bottom dead center, the operating arm 39 is also lowered, but the presser foot 33 hits the throat plate 23 and does not descend more than ΔH.

なお、刺繍等の裁縫時には、図1から理解できるように、針棒1はこれの上死点と下死点との間を矢印H方向において昇降する。同様に、針10を留めるために針棒1に保持されている針留め11もこれの上死点と下死点との間を昇降する。針留め11がこれの下死点に下降したとしても、針留め11が針板23上の刺繍押さえ3の押さえ足33に衝突しないようにされている。なお、針留め11は、針留め本体11aと針留め螺子11cとを含む(図1参照)。   At the time of sewing such as embroidery, as can be understood from FIG. 1, the needle bar 1 moves up and down in the direction of the arrow H between the top dead center and the bottom dead center. Similarly, the needle clamp 11 held on the needle bar 1 for clamping the needle 10 also moves up and down between the top dead center and the bottom dead center. Even if the needle clamp 11 is lowered to the bottom dead center, the needle clamp 11 is prevented from colliding with the presser foot 33 of the embroidery presser 3 on the needle plate 23. The needle clamp 11 includes a needle clamp main body 11a and a needle clamp screw 11c (see FIG. 1).

図5に示す状態から、ユーザが指で副レバー4を刺繍可能位置P1から更に上方(矢印B方向)に向けて角度B1(図6の(b)参照)上昇させると、副レバー4は仮固定位置P2とされる。この過程では、操作腕39は、副レバー4のカム面42aに沿って移動して上向き(矢印U方向)に持ち上げられ、操作腕39の先端部39cは長孔31aに沿って上昇する。この結果、操作腕39に連動して昇降する押さえ足33も矢印U方向に上昇し、操作腕39の先端部39cは固定溝44に係合して仮固定される(図6の(b)参照)。すなわち、副レバー4は仮固定位置P2とされる。この場合、押さえ足33の底部33eはこれの第1高さ位置M1に仮固定される(図6の(b)参照)。   From the state shown in FIG. 5, when the user raises the sub lever 4 with his / her finger from the embroiderable position P1 further upward (in the direction of arrow B) by an angle B1 (see FIG. 6B), the sub lever 4 temporarily moves. The fixed position P2. In this process, the operating arm 39 moves along the cam surface 42a of the sub lever 4 and is lifted upward (in the direction of the arrow U), and the distal end portion 39c of the operating arm 39 rises along the long hole 31a. As a result, the presser foot 33 that moves up and down in conjunction with the operating arm 39 is also raised in the direction of the arrow U, and the distal end portion 39c of the operating arm 39 engages with the fixing groove 44 and is temporarily fixed ((b) of FIG. 6). reference). That is, the sub lever 4 is set to the temporary fixing position P2. In this case, the bottom 33e of the presser foot 33 is temporarily fixed at the first height position M1 thereof (see FIG. 6B).

このように副レバー4が仮固定位置P2とされている状態では、係合寸法B4(図6の(b)参照)は、操作腕39の先端部39cと固定溝44の溝底面との係合量に相当する。このように副レバー4が仮固定位置P2とされている状態では、ユーザが副レバー4の操作部45から指を離したとしても、第1バネ46および押さえバネ34の付勢力にも拘わらず、副レバー4は下方(矢印F方向)に回動しない。よって、副レバー4は刺繍可能位置P1から角度B1、上方に回動した仮固定位置P2に仮固定される。   Thus, in the state where the sub lever 4 is at the temporary fixing position P2, the engagement dimension B4 (see FIG. 6B) is the relationship between the tip end portion 39c of the operating arm 39 and the groove bottom surface of the fixing groove 44. It corresponds to the total amount. As described above, in the state where the sub lever 4 is at the temporarily fixed position P2, even if the user lifts his / her finger from the operation portion 45 of the sub lever 4, the first spring 46 and the pressing spring 34 are urged regardless of the urging force. The sub lever 4 does not rotate downward (in the direction of arrow F). Therefore, the sub-lever 4 is temporarily fixed at the temporary fixing position P2 rotated upward by the angle B1 from the embroidery possible position P1.

このように操作腕39が持ち上げられる過程において、操作腕39と一体化された押さえ軸35および押さえ足33は、押さえバネ34の矢印D方向に向かう付勢力に抗しつつ、矢印U方向に上昇して針板23から浮上する。これにより押さえ足33の底部33eは第1高さ位置M1(図6参照)となり、押さえ足33の底部33eと針板23との間に隙間寸法B5(図6参照)が形成される。このように副レバー4の仮固定位置P2に設定されているときには、隙間寸法B5が形成されている。このため、ユーザは、副レバー4や押さえ足33を指で持ち上げずとも、刺繍用の布を張った刺繍枠を、針板23上において押さえ足33の底部33eの下方を任意に通過させることができる。従って、ミシンベッドへの刺繍枠のセッティングを簡単に行い得る。   In the process of lifting the operating arm 39 in this way, the holding shaft 35 and the holding foot 33 integrated with the operating arm 39 rise in the arrow U direction against the urging force of the holding spring 34 in the arrow D direction. Then, it rises from the needle plate 23. As a result, the bottom 33e of the presser foot 33 becomes the first height position M1 (see FIG. 6), and a gap dimension B5 (see FIG. 6) is formed between the bottom 33e of the presser foot 33 and the needle plate 23. As described above, when the sub-lever 4 is set to the temporarily fixed position P2, the gap dimension B5 is formed. For this reason, the user can arbitrarily pass the embroidery frame stretched with the embroidery cloth below the bottom 33e of the presser foot 33 on the needle plate 23 without lifting the sub lever 4 or the presser foot 33 with a finger. Can do. Therefore, the embroidery frame can be easily set on the sewing machine bed.

換言すると、図6に示すように、副レバー4が仮固定位置P2とされている状態では、ユーザが刺繍押さえ3の副レバー4の操作部45から指を離したとしても、操作腕39の先端部39cが固定溝44に係合されて仮固定されており、副レバー4は下方(矢印F方向)に回動しない。更に、押さえ足33の底部33eと針板23との間に隙間寸法B5が形成される。このため、刺繍押さえ3を押さえ棒13の下端部13dに対して取り付けたり、取り外したりする作業が容易となる。刺繍押さえ3の着脱作業は、図6に示すように副レバー4を仮固定させた状態で行うことが一番作業性が良く、好ましい。   In other words, as shown in FIG. 6, in the state where the sub lever 4 is at the temporary fixing position P <b> 2, even if the user releases his / her finger from the operation portion 45 of the sub lever 4 of the embroidery presser 3, The distal end portion 39c is temporarily fixed by being engaged with the fixing groove 44, and the sub lever 4 does not rotate downward (in the direction of arrow F). Further, a gap dimension B <b> 5 is formed between the bottom 33 e of the presser foot 33 and the needle plate 23. For this reason, the operation | work which attaches or removes the embroidery presser 3 with respect to the lower end part 13d of the presser bar 13 becomes easy. The detachment work of the embroidery presser 3 is preferably performed with the auxiliary lever 4 temporarily fixed as shown in FIG.

なお、隙間寸法B5以上の高さ寸法をもつ刺繍枠を用いることも間々ある。この場合、図6に示す状態から、ユーザが指で副レバー4の操作部45を上方(矢印B方向)に更に回動させると、つまり、副レバー4をこれの刺繍可能位置P1から角度C1持ち上げると、副レバー4のカム面42bに沿って操作腕39を更に持ち上げる。この場合、操作腕39と一体化された押さえ軸35および押さえ足33も連動して矢印U方向に上昇する。このため、図7の(a)(b)に示すように、押さえ足33は針板23から更に浮上して第2高さ位置M2となる。この場合、押さえ足33の底部33eと針板23との間に、より広い隙間寸法C2(C2>B5)が形成される。このように広い隙間寸法C2が形成されているため、高さが高い刺繍枠であっても、その刺繍枠を針板23上において押さえ足33の底部33eの下方を通過させることもでき、背が高い刺繍枠のセッティングも容易に行い得る。   An embroidery frame having a height dimension equal to or larger than the gap dimension B5 is often used. In this case, when the user further rotates the operation portion 45 of the sub lever 4 upward (in the direction of arrow B) with the finger from the state shown in FIG. 6, that is, the sub lever 4 is moved from the embroiderable position P1 to the angle C1. When lifted, the operating arm 39 is further lifted along the cam surface 42 b of the sub lever 4. In this case, the presser shaft 35 and the presser foot 33 integrated with the operating arm 39 are also raised in the arrow U direction in conjunction with each other. For this reason, as shown in FIGS. 7A and 7B, the presser foot 33 is further lifted from the needle plate 23 to the second height position M2. In this case, a wider gap dimension C2 (C2> B5) is formed between the bottom 33e of the presser foot 33 and the needle plate 23. Since the wide gap dimension C2 is formed in this way, even an embroidery frame having a high height can pass the embroidery frame on the needle plate 23 below the bottom 33e of the presser foot 33, High embroidery frames can be easily set.

但し、図7に示すように押さえ足33が第2高さ位置M2とされている状態では、操作腕39と固定溝44とは係合していない。このため、ユーザが刺繍押さえ3の副レバー4の操作部45から指を離せば、第1バネ46付勢力により副レバー4は下方(矢印F方向)に向けて自動的に回動し、副レバー4は仮固定位置P2(図6の(b)参照)となり、押さえバネ34の付勢力で押さえ足33は下方に突出する。   However, when the presser foot 33 is at the second height position M2 as shown in FIG. 7, the operating arm 39 and the fixing groove 44 are not engaged with each other. For this reason, when the user releases his / her finger from the operation portion 45 of the sub-lever 4 of the embroidery presser 3, the sub-lever 4 is automatically rotated downward (in the direction of arrow F) by the first spring 46 biasing force, The lever 4 is in the temporarily fixed position P2 (see FIG. 6B), and the pressing foot 33 protrudes downward by the urging force of the pressing spring 34.

このように副レバー4を仮固定位置P2に下方に戻す理由は次のようである。すなわち、針棒1が下降して下死点に到達したときであっても、針棒1に保持されている針留め11と刺繍押さえ3との接触を回避し、損傷を回避するためである。従って、隙間寸法B5は、針棒1が下降して下死点に到達したときであっても、針留め11と刺繍押さえ3との接触を回避する大きさに予め設定されている。このように図7に示す状態では、操作腕39と固定溝44とは係合していないため、刺繍押さえ3の副レバー4の操作部45や押さえ足33からユーザが指を離せば、第1バネ46の付勢力により副レバー4は下方(矢印F方向)に回動し、図6の状態に戻る。このため、ユーザが間違ってミシンを起動させて針棒1を下降させたとしても、針棒1に取り付けられている針留め11と押さえ足33の底部33eとは接触せず、接触による針留め11や押さえ足33の損傷が回避される。   The reason why the sub lever 4 is returned downward to the temporary fixing position P2 in this way is as follows. That is, even when the needle bar 1 is lowered and reaches the bottom dead center, the contact between the needle clamp 11 held on the needle bar 1 and the embroidery presser 3 is avoided to avoid damage. . Accordingly, the gap dimension B5 is set in advance to a size that avoids contact between the needle clamp 11 and the embroidery presser 3 even when the needle bar 1 is lowered and reaches the bottom dead center. In this manner, in the state shown in FIG. 7, the operating arm 39 and the fixing groove 44 are not engaged, so that if the user releases the finger from the operating portion 45 or the pressing foot 33 of the sub lever 4 of the embroidery presser 3, The sub-lever 4 is rotated downward (in the direction of arrow F) by the biasing force of the one spring 46 and returns to the state shown in FIG. For this reason, even if the user accidentally starts the sewing machine and lowers the needle bar 1, the needle clamp 11 attached to the needle bar 1 and the bottom 33e of the presser foot 33 do not come into contact with each other, and the needle clamp by contact 11 and the presser foot 33 are prevented from being damaged.

本実施形態によれば、ユーザがフリーハンド刺繍等の刺繍の準備を行う場合には、前述したように、押さえ上げレバー14を2段目S2に保持させて押さえ棒13を2段目に設定した状態で、刺繍押さえ3を押さえ棒13の下端部13dに取付具30(図1参照)により取り付ける。これにより図6に示す状態、または、図7に示す状態とする。図6に示す状態では、押さえ足33の底部33eと針板23との間に隙間寸法B5が形成されるため、押さえ足33と針板23との間において刺繍枠を通過させてセットさせることができ、通過させた後に副レバー4を仮固定位置P2から矢印F方向に角度B1下降させれば、副レバー4は刺繍可能位置P1(図5参照)となり、刺繍を行い得る。   According to the present embodiment, when the user prepares for embroidery such as freehand embroidery, as described above, the presser lever 13 is held at the second step S2 and the presser bar 13 is set at the second step. In this state, the embroidery presser 3 is attached to the lower end portion 13d of the presser bar 13 with the fixture 30 (see FIG. 1). Thus, the state shown in FIG. 6 or the state shown in FIG. 7 is obtained. In the state shown in FIG. 6, since a gap dimension B5 is formed between the bottom 33e of the presser foot 33 and the needle plate 23, the embroidery frame is passed between the presser foot 33 and the needle plate 23 and set. If the sub-lever 4 is lowered from the temporary fixing position P2 by the angle B1 in the direction of the arrow F after passing, the sub-lever 4 becomes the embroidery possible position P1 (see FIG. 5), and embroidery can be performed.

また図7に示す状態では、押さえ足33の底部33eと針板23との間に、より広い隙間寸法C2(C2>B5)が形成されるため、高さが高めの刺繍枠を押さえ足33と針板23との間に通過させてセットさせることができるため、通過させた後にユーザが副レバー4を矢印F方向に下降させれば、副レバー4を刺繍可能位置P1(図5参照)にでき、刺繍を行い得る。   In the state shown in FIG. 7, a wider gap dimension C <b> 2 (C <b> 2> B <b> 5) is formed between the bottom 33 e of the presser foot 33 and the needle plate 23. The needle lever 23 can be set between the needle plate 23 and the needle plate 23. Therefore, if the user lowers the sub lever 4 in the direction of the arrow F after the passage, the sub lever 4 is moved to the embroiderable position P1 (see FIG. 5). Can be embroidered.

なお、ユーザの実用操作では、ユーザエラーを予想して予め対処しておくことが好ましい。実用操作では、ユーザが、刺繍押さえ3を下降させるための副レバー4を下降させるのではなく、持ち上げレバー14を不注意により操作して下降させてしまうおそれが考えられる。図8の(a)(b)は、この場合を示す。図8の(a)は、ユーザが押さえ上げレバー14を2段目S2から角度D1回動させて1段目S1に誤って下降させた状態を示す。この状態では、押さえ上げレバー14の操作に伴い押さえ棒13も少し下降するが、これに伴い、刺繍押さえ3の押さえ足33も下降する。但し、図8の(a)に示すように押さえ足33の底部33eは針板23に当接せず、押さえ足33と針板23との間には隙間寸法D5(D5<B5)が形成される。このため、操作腕39の先端部39cを固定溝44から離脱させる力は発生しないため、操作腕39は固定溝44に係合したままである(図8の(a)参照)。   Note that it is preferable that a user error is anticipated and dealt with in advance in the practical operation of the user. In practical operation, there is a possibility that the user may inadvertently operate the lifting lever 14 and lower it, rather than lowering the sub lever 4 for lowering the embroidery presser 3. FIGS. 8A and 8B show this case. FIG. 8A shows a state where the user accidentally lowered the press-up lever 14 from the second step S2 to the first step S1 by rotating the presser lever 14 by the angle D1. In this state, the presser bar 13 is slightly lowered as the presser lifting lever 14 is operated, and the presser foot 33 of the embroidery presser 3 is also lowered accordingly. However, as shown in FIG. 8A, the bottom 33e of the presser foot 33 does not contact the needle plate 23, and a gap dimension D5 (D5 <B5) is formed between the presser foot 33 and the needle plate 23. Is done. For this reason, since the force which separates the front-end | tip part 39c of the operating arm 39 from the fixing groove 44 does not generate | occur | produce, the operating arm 39 remains engaging with the fixing groove 44 (refer Fig.8 (a)).

これに対して、図8の(b)は、ユーザが押さえ上げレバー14をこれの2段目S2から角度E1回動させて0段目S0に誤って下降させた状態を示す。この状態では、押さえ上げレバー14の下方操作に連動して押さえ棒13がかなり下降するが、これに伴い、押さえ足33の底部33eは、針板23に当たるため、押さえバネ34の付勢力に抗して矢印U方向に相対的に持ち上げられる。ひいては押さえ足33、押さえ軸35および操作腕39が、押さえホルダ31に対して矢印U方向に相対的に持ち上げられる。結果として、操作腕39の先端部39cが固定溝44から離脱して、長孔31aの上端31auに接近する(図8の(b)参照)。このときの持ち上げ量は、図6に示す操作腕39の係合寸法B4よりも大きいため、前述したように操作腕39の先端部39cはカム面42の固定溝44から離脱する。このように操作腕39が固定溝44から離脱すれば、第1バネ46および押さえバネ34の付勢力により、副レバー4は下方(矢印F方向)に自動的に回動して刺繍可能位置P1(図8の(b)参照)に自動的に切り替えられともに、押さえ足33は下方に突出する。このためユーザは再び押さえ上げレバー14を2段目S2(刺繍モードのため上糸の張力は有効とされる)まで戻せば、押さえ棒13は2段目まで矢印U方向に上昇し、自動的に図5に示す状態(刺繍可能状態)となるため、ユーザは直ちに刺繍を行い得る。   On the other hand, FIG. 8B shows a state in which the user turns the press-up lever 14 from the second stage S2 by an angle E1 and erroneously lowers it to the zeroth stage S0. In this state, the presser bar 13 is considerably lowered in conjunction with the downward operation of the presser lifting lever 14, and accordingly, the bottom 33 e of the presser foot 33 contacts the needle plate 23 and resists the urging force of the presser spring 34. Then, it is lifted relatively in the direction of arrow U. As a result, the presser foot 33, the presser shaft 35, and the operating arm 39 are lifted relative to the presser holder 31 in the arrow U direction. As a result, the distal end portion 39c of the operating arm 39 is detached from the fixed groove 44 and approaches the upper end 31au of the long hole 31a (see FIG. 8B). Since the lifting amount at this time is larger than the engagement dimension B4 of the operating arm 39 shown in FIG. 6, the distal end portion 39c of the operating arm 39 is detached from the fixing groove 44 of the cam surface 42 as described above. When the operating arm 39 is detached from the fixing groove 44 in this way, the auxiliary lever 4 is automatically rotated downward (in the direction of arrow F) by the urging force of the first spring 46 and the pressing spring 34 to enable the embroidery position P1. The presser foot 33 protrudes downward while being automatically switched to (see (b) of FIG. 8). For this reason, if the user returns the presser lift lever 14 to the second step S2 (the upper thread tension is enabled because of the embroidery mode), the presser bar 13 moves up to the second step in the direction of the arrow U and automatically Since the state shown in FIG. 5 (embroidery possible state) is established, the user can immediately perform embroidery.
